Output 621b50b698574d3863b6997ab7d517e7046e1450f4199ed386b58fc026ba0790:2
- value
- 34468375
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fccacfe758165ffaedb7e483de0ea58ee0475896 OP_EQUAL
- address
- 3QjfAX2EAH9Uadw3MTmhZQL3RuckvKKJ2n
- transaction
- 621b50b698574d3863b6997ab7d517e7046e1450f4199ed386b58fc026ba0790